// Signature format: 2.0
package android.net {

  public final class TetheredClient implements android.os.Parcelable {
    ctor public TetheredClient(@NonNull android.net.MacAddress, @NonNull java.util.Collection<android.net.TetheredClient.AddressInfo>, int);
    method public int describeContents();
    method @NonNull public java.util.List<android.net.TetheredClient.AddressInfo> getAddresses();
    method @NonNull public android.net.MacAddress getMacAddress();
    method public int getTetheringType();
    method public void writeToParcel(@NonNull android.os.Parcel, int);
    field @NonNull public static final android.os.Parcelable.Creator<android.net.TetheredClient> CREATOR;
  }

  public static final class TetheredClient.AddressInfo implements android.os.Parcelable {
    method public int describeContents();
    method @NonNull public android.net.LinkAddress getAddress();
    method @Nullable public String getHostname();
    method public void writeToParcel(@NonNull android.os.Parcel, int);
    field @NonNull public static final android.os.Parcelable.Creator<android.net.TetheredClient.AddressInfo> CREATOR;
  }

  public final class TetheringConstants {
    field public static final String EXTRA_ADD_TETHER_TYPE = "extraAddTetherType";
    field public static final String EXTRA_PROVISION_CALLBACK = "extraProvisionCallback";
    field public static final String EXTRA_REM_TETHER_TYPE = "extraRemTetherType";
    field public static final String EXTRA_RUN_PROVISION = "extraRunProvision";
    field public static final String EXTRA_SET_ALARM = "extraSetAlarm";
  }

  public class TetheringManager {
    ctor public TetheringManager(@NonNull android.content.Context, @NonNull java.util.function.Supplier<android.os.IBinder>);
    method public int getLastTetherError(@NonNull String);
    method @NonNull public String[] getTetherableBluetoothRegexs();
    method @NonNull public String[] getTetherableIfaces();
    method @NonNull public String[] getTetherableUsbRegexs();
    method @NonNull public String[] getTetherableWifiRegexs();
    method @NonNull public String[] getTetheredIfaces();
    method @NonNull public String[] getTetheringErroredIfaces();
    method public boolean isTetheringSupported();
    method public boolean isTetheringSupported(@NonNull String);
    method @RequiresPermission(android.Manifest.permission.ACCESS_NETWORK_STATE) public void registerTetheringEventCallback(@NonNull java.util.concurrent.Executor, @NonNull android.net.TetheringManager.TetheringEventCallback);
    method @RequiresPermission(anyOf={"android.permission.TETHER_PRIVILEGED", android.Manifest.permission.WRITE_SETTINGS}) public void requestLatestTetheringEntitlementResult(int, boolean, @NonNull java.util.concurrent.Executor, @NonNull android.net.TetheringManager.OnTetheringEntitlementResultListener);
    method public void requestLatestTetheringEntitlementResult(int, @NonNull android.os.ResultReceiver, boolean);
    method @Deprecated public int setUsbTethering(boolean);
    method @RequiresPermission(anyOf={"android.permission.TETHER_PRIVILEGED", android.Manifest.permission.WRITE_SETTINGS}) public void startTethering(@NonNull android.net.TetheringManager.TetheringRequest, @NonNull java.util.concurrent.Executor, @NonNull android.net.TetheringManager.StartTetheringCallback);
    method @RequiresPermission(anyOf={"android.permission.TETHER_PRIVILEGED", android.Manifest.permission.WRITE_SETTINGS}) public void startTethering(int, @NonNull java.util.concurrent.Executor, @NonNull android.net.TetheringManager.StartTetheringCallback);
    method @RequiresPermission(anyOf={"android.permission.TETHER_PRIVILEGED", android.Manifest.permission.WRITE_SETTINGS}) public void stopAllTethering();
    method @RequiresPermission(anyOf={"android.permission.TETHER_PRIVILEGED", android.Manifest.permission.WRITE_SETTINGS}) public void stopTethering(int);
    method @Deprecated public int tether(@NonNull String);
    method @RequiresPermission(anyOf={"android.permission.TETHER_PRIVILEGED", android.Manifest.permission.ACCESS_NETWORK_STATE}) public void unregisterTetheringEventCallback(@NonNull android.net.TetheringManager.TetheringEventCallback);
    method @Deprecated public int untether(@NonNull String);
    field public static final String ACTION_TETHER_STATE_CHANGED = "android.net.conn.TETHER_STATE_CHANGED";
    field public static final String EXTRA_ACTIVE_LOCAL_ONLY = "android.net.extra.ACTIVE_LOCAL_ONLY";
    field public static final String EXTRA_ACTIVE_TETHER = "tetherArray";
    field public static final String EXTRA_AVAILABLE_TETHER = "availableArray";
    field public static final String EXTRA_ERRORED_TETHER = "erroredArray";
    field public static final int TETHERING_BLUETOOTH = 2; // 0x2
    field public static final int TETHERING_ETHERNET = 5; // 0x5
    field public static final int TETHERING_INVALID = -1; // 0xffffffff
    field public static final int TETHERING_NCM = 4; // 0x4
    field public static final int TETHERING_USB = 1; // 0x1
    field public static final int TETHERING_WIFI = 0; // 0x0
    field public static final int TETHERING_WIFI_P2P = 3; // 0x3
    field public static final int TETHER_ERROR_DHCPSERVER_ERROR = 12; // 0xc
    field public static final int TETHER_ERROR_DISABLE_FORWARDING_ERROR = 9; // 0x9
    field public static final int TETHER_ERROR_ENABLE_FORWARDING_ERROR = 8; // 0x8
    field public static final int TETHER_ERROR_ENTITLEMENT_UNKNOWN = 13; // 0xd
    field public static final int TETHER_ERROR_IFACE_CFG_ERROR = 10; // 0xa
    field public static final int TETHER_ERROR_INTERNAL_ERROR = 5; // 0x5
    field public static final int TETHER_ERROR_NO_ACCESS_TETHERING_PERMISSION = 15; // 0xf
    field public static final int TETHER_ERROR_NO_CHANGE_TETHERING_PERMISSION = 14; // 0xe
    field public static final int TETHER_ERROR_NO_ERROR = 0; // 0x0
    field public static final int TETHER_ERROR_PROVISIONING_FAILED = 11; // 0xb
    field public static final int TETHER_ERROR_SERVICE_UNAVAIL = 2; // 0x2
    field public static final int TETHER_ERROR_TETHER_IFACE_ERROR = 6; // 0x6
    field public static final int TETHER_ERROR_UNAVAIL_IFACE = 4; // 0x4
    field public static final int TETHER_ERROR_UNKNOWN_IFACE = 1; // 0x1
    field public static final int TETHER_ERROR_UNKNOWN_TYPE = 16; // 0x10
    field public static final int TETHER_ERROR_UNSUPPORTED = 3; // 0x3
    field public static final int TETHER_ERROR_UNTETHER_IFACE_ERROR = 7; // 0x7
    field public static final int TETHER_HARDWARE_OFFLOAD_FAILED = 2; // 0x2
    field public static final int TETHER_HARDWARE_OFFLOAD_STARTED = 1; // 0x1
    field public static final int TETHER_HARDWARE_OFFLOAD_STOPPED = 0; // 0x0
  }

  public static interface TetheringManager.OnTetheringEntitlementResultListener {
    method public void onTetheringEntitlementResult(int);
  }

  public static interface TetheringManager.StartTetheringCallback {
    method public default void onTetheringFailed(int);
    method public default void onTetheringStarted();
  }

  public static interface TetheringManager.TetheringEventCallback {
    method public default void onClientsChanged(@NonNull java.util.Collection<android.net.TetheredClient>);
    method public default void onError(@NonNull String, int);
    method public default void onOffloadStatusChanged(int);
    method public default void onTetherableInterfaceRegexpsChanged(@NonNull android.net.TetheringManager.TetheringInterfaceRegexps);
    method public default void onTetherableInterfacesChanged(@NonNull java.util.List<java.lang.String>);
    method public default void onTetheredInterfacesChanged(@NonNull java.util.List<java.lang.String>);
    method public default void onTetheringSupported(boolean);
    method public default void onUpstreamChanged(@Nullable android.net.Network);
  }

  public static class TetheringManager.TetheringInterfaceRegexps {
    method @NonNull public java.util.List<java.lang.String> getTetherableBluetoothRegexs();
    method @NonNull public java.util.List<java.lang.String> getTetherableUsbRegexs();
    method @NonNull public java.util.List<java.lang.String> getTetherableWifiRegexs();
  }

  public static class TetheringManager.TetheringRequest {
    method @Nullable public android.net.LinkAddress getClientStaticIpv4Address();
    method @Nullable public android.net.LinkAddress getLocalIpv4Address();
    method public boolean getShouldShowEntitlementUi();
    method public int getTetheringType();
    method public boolean isExemptFromEntitlementCheck();
  }

  public static class TetheringManager.TetheringRequest.Builder {
    ctor public TetheringManager.TetheringRequest.Builder(int);
    method @NonNull public android.net.TetheringManager.TetheringRequest build();
    method @NonNull @RequiresPermission("android.permission.TETHER_PRIVILEGED") public android.net.TetheringManager.TetheringRequest.Builder setExemptFromEntitlementCheck(boolean);
    method @NonNull @RequiresPermission("android.permission.TETHER_PRIVILEGED") public android.net.TetheringManager.TetheringRequest.Builder setShouldShowEntitlementUi(boolean);
    method @NonNull @RequiresPermission("android.permission.TETHER_PRIVILEGED") public android.net.TetheringManager.TetheringRequest.Builder setStaticIpv4Addresses(@NonNull android.net.LinkAddress, @NonNull android.net.LinkAddress);
  }

}

package android.os {

  public class StatsFrameworkInitializer {
    method public static void registerServiceWrappers();
    method public static void setStatsServiceManager(@NonNull android.os.StatsServiceManager);
  }

  public class StatsServiceManager {
    method @NonNull public android.os.StatsServiceManager.ServiceRegisterer getStatsCompanionServiceRegisterer();
    method @NonNull public android.os.StatsServiceManager.ServiceRegisterer getStatsManagerServiceRegisterer();
    method @NonNull public android.os.StatsServiceManager.ServiceRegisterer getStatsdServiceRegisterer();
  }

  public static class StatsServiceManager.ServiceNotFoundException extends java.lang.Exception {
    ctor public StatsServiceManager.ServiceNotFoundException(@NonNull String);
  }

  public static final class StatsServiceManager.ServiceRegisterer {
    method @Nullable public android.os.IBinder get();
    method @Nullable public android.os.IBinder getOrThrow() throws android.os.StatsServiceManager.ServiceNotFoundException;
  }

}

package android.util {

  public final class Log {
    method public static int logToRadioBuffer(int, @Nullable String, @Nullable String);
  }

}
